Bibb County Sheriff’s Office Launches Investigation into Child Abuse
During the course of the investigation, our Investigators conducted interviews that led to the arrest of William Chase McElroy, who is currently held in the Bibb County Jail facing serious charges including four counts of Rape in the First Degree, six counts of Human Trafficking in the First Degree, six counts of Sodomy in the First Degree, and four counts of Kidnapping in the First Degree.
Timeline
The Bibb County Sheriff’s Office Criminal Investigation Division initiated an investigation on February 4, 2025, following concerns regarding the sexual abuse of children in an underground bunker located in Brent, Alabama.
On April 25, 2025, investigators identified another suspect, Dalton Terrell, who was arrested and is presently in the Bibb County Jail, charged with six counts of Rape in the First Degree, twelve counts of Sodomy in the First Degree, and five counts of Human Trafficking in the First Degree.
Following ongoing investigations, Andres Velazquez-Trejo was arrested on April 29, 2025, and is also being held in the Bibb County Jail on six counts of Human Trafficking in the First Degree.
